Output ec688a36442981426545711589be553510a43f7f458b7060f3fcfddbc6d3d42b:0

value
1007509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a55ec024b0b5df1b02a8a24e0dc8791400b9299 OP_EQUAL
address
3Fm4v3YJdH6kQRauPhLZMsvdsWAB1f9W8V
transaction
ec688a36442981426545711589be553510a43f7f458b7060f3fcfddbc6d3d42b
confirmations
381298
spent
true